Would you be in a zoo?

Hypothetical situation here.

Some nation that doesn't understand much about American culture wants to set up an "America" exhibit in their zoo, so that their citizens can see how an American lives.

In a random process, they select you as their top candidate, and you receive an unsolicited offer as follows:

1. You will live in a 2,000 square foot home with a 3,000 square foot yard.

2. On three sides, the home and yard will have a vertical 50-foot concrete wall that prevents you from leaving. Viewers can look down on you from the top.

3. The fourth side will be a large unbreakable window where viewers can see you.

4. Your home will not have a roof, and all rooms will be visible from the windows. In other words, you will have zero privacy.

5. A sliding cover will be placed over the top of the enclosure during inclement weather.

6. The zoo will be open 18 hours per day. There may be a night watchman wandering around during the other six.

7. You will have internet access, and will be allowed to order anything you like on the Internet.

8. You will be paid an annual salary, per the poll, and will receive free medical care from zoo staff.

9. It's a lifetime commitment. You will be there until you die.

10. You will get one month off each year from December 1 through December 31, in which you can leave your enclosure and go wherever you wish.

11. Zoo staff will maintain your enclosure, and of course you can order furniture and other decorative things on the Internet.


What is the minimum salary that you would require for this arrangement?


You may also assume that anyone currently living with you will join you by choice.
